Patisserie chain to open at former Lancaster Ann Summers store

High-end brand Patisserie Valerie is to open its first store in Lancaster within the next month.

The popular continental café operates over 155 stores across the UK and will open its latest on 10/12 Market Street, where the former Ann Summers store was housed.

The opening will create new jobs and offer Patisserie Valerie’s famous range of cakes and hot drinks.

Patisserie Valerie first opened in 1926 in London by the Belgian, Madame Valerie.

Paul May, CEO of Patisserie Holdings PLC said: “The opening of our first store in Lancaster is a fantastic opportunity to extend our brand into a new area and reach out to new and existing customers.

“We’ve received numerous requests to open a store in Lancaster, so we very much hope that our customers enjoy the delicious treats that we have to offer!”

An opening date is yet to be set.
